A mathematical model for the decarburization coupling with the transient fluid flow in RH (Ruhrstahl-Hereaeus) treatment was established. The periodicity of the flow field calculated by large eddy simulation (LES) model was analyzed. Taking 13 seconds as the flow field period, the flow field information stored in user-defined memory is read repeatedly in order in the calculation, and the transport of [C] and [O] in the molten steel coupling with LES model is realized, which greatly reduce the calculation time.
